The history of Penn State Berks is intertwined with the evolving economic character of Berks County, a region that once pulsed with the iron furnaces and textile mills of the Industrial Revolution. While those days have largely faded into memory, the spirit of industry and innovation endures, finding a new locus within the classrooms and laboratories of this educational institution. The local economy, now a more diversified blend of manufacturing, technology, and services, benefits from the skilled graduates that Penn State Berks cultivates.
